One cup of Vegetarian mandu is around 238 grams and contains approximately 476 calories, 14 grams of protein, 12 grams of fat, and 71 grams of carbohydrates.

Vegetarian Mandu are delicious Korean dumplings, expertly crafted with a savory filling of fresh vegetables, tofu, and aromatic herbs. Typically made with a thin, delicate wrapper, these dumplings are packed with flavor and nutrition, making them a fantastic meat-free option. Originating from Korea, Mandu can be steamed, boiled, or pan-fried, offering a delightful crunch and satisfying bite. Loaded with vitamins and protein, Vegetarian Mandu are not only delicious but also a healthy choice for any meal. Enjoy them as an appetizer, snack, or main dish, and savor the rich culinary traditions of Korea!
